Prologue

"The Slayer you really aren't as bad as I've heard at least not alone." The demon laughed. "All I had to do was find Jason, which was easy. Well I guess it's time for you to die." He laughed again and turned to Jason. "Say bye bye to her now! Just think if you would have followed the advice that you were given then she won't be dead."

All Jason could do was sit there, watch her die and say, "I never meant to kill you."  

Chapter 1

As I was jolted from my sleep I looked at the clock, it was twelve at night. I had only gotten an hour of sleep. I knew there was no way I was going to get back to bed. I needed my sleep but just like every other night recently I was not going to get any. I started to remember my dream again and it sent chills up my spine. I have had this same dream at least ten times and every time my mother tried a different way to kill the demon but instead she was always killed. And I was left there to watch her die. I knew that if I told her about the dreams she would only go after the demon and be killed. All this demon wanted was her and it was using me to get to her.  It was what I expected since my mother was "the Slayer". I tried to lay back down and go back to sleep. But I couldn't so I looked over at the picture of my father, who I had never met, that I had next to my bed. And I wondered what he would do.

As I came out of my room to get something to eat I saw my mother drinking some coffee. When I walked in she looked at me sadly. "Jason, you didn't get any sleep last night did you?"

"Yes, I did get sleep probably more than you. I mean killing five demons must have kept you up all night."

She looked at me weirdly. "How did you know how many demons I killed?"

I smiled. "So I was right. I knew it. Mom, why don't you get some sleep and I'll get a ride with Kate's parents."

"You're so sweet but I'm fine. Plus I already told Oz and Willow I'd take you and Kate to school today."

She walked over to me and felt my forehead. "Well you're not sick. You really did not get sleep. Did you have another nightmare?"

"No, the only thing I had a dream about was you killing the five demons." I hated lying to her but I knew if I did not tell her about the demon she would not go after it.

"Ok, well you look like you're ready for school. Then let's go."

After I dropped Jason and Kate off at school, I met Will at the coffee shop. As soon as I walked in she knew something was wrong. "Hey Buff, what's wrong?"

I sat down. "It's Jason. He is having these premonitions about what I do every night. And I think it's scaring him."

"Buffy, why would he be having any premonitions about what you do at night?"

"I don't know but Kate doesn't have any thing like that?"

"No, but Kate also had nothing to worry about. Her mother's not going out killing demons."

"I know but he's losing a lot of sleep over it and I don't know what do."

"Why don't you ask Giles? Buffy, having premonitions is not always a bad thing."

"I just have this feeling that a demons visiting him in these dreams. He tells me he's not having nightmares but I don't believe him."
